06.01.2022 To fit with our Christmas Australiana window theme at Olinda Collective we created these decorative jars. They are waste free and make a unique Australian centr...epiece for the Christmas table. Here is how to DIY: 1. Remove labels from glass jars. Pasta sauce jars seem to work well as they have a curved base and fit the Bottle Brush nicely. The lids are usually Green, red, white or gold-perfect for Christmas! 2. Collect Bottle Brush flowers and cut to length. Maybe a friend or neighbour has them growing in their yard? Please be mindful these flowers provide food for wildlife and just collect a few. Place flower in the jar with top pointing down. 3. Fill the jar on a flat surface with cold tap water as close to top as possible (keep a towel handy). Screw on the lid as tightly as possible. Dry the jar and turn upside down. Water needs to be changed when cloudy. The flowers last really well submerged, around 3-4 weeks. The jar can be decorated with ribbon if you prefer. 01.01.2022 Researchers at Griffith University suggest that national parks and protected areas save an approximate $6 trillion globally in mental health care costs. Lead st...udy author Ralf Buckley said while that is a conservative estimate, it’s still 10 times greater than the global value of park tourism and 100 times greater than the global value of park agency budgets. https://www.pri.org//scientists-say-nature-therapies-don-t See more
